가금티푸스의 특성 및 근절방안에 관한 연구 (The study on the characteristics of fowl typhoid and the eradication program)

  • Fowl typhoid is a septicemic disease of turkeys and chickens. The antigen is Salmonella(S) gallinarum, which cross-reacts with S pullorum because of common antigen. The organism is maintained in the ovary of carrier birds and transmitted vertically in the york. It is also transmitted horizontally through feces and broken eggs. The symptoms are weakness, drowsiness, wing drooping, hyperexcitability, paresis and diarrhea. In the many cases, the birds are found dead in the morning before any symptoms have been noticed. this experiment was carried out to investigate the characteristics of S gallanarum and scrutinized about the control systems. 1. Fowl typhoid was came about in the winter than the other seasons. The average of mortality was 46.3%. And it was came about not only adult poultry but also chicks. 2. S gallinarum was isolated from liver and spleen in infected chickens. Total isolated strains were 60. 3. The organisms were all extinct at 60$^{\circ}C$, 30mins. 4. A survival rate was higher in underground water than a secondary distilled water. It was detected in underground water until 30 days. 5. When being exposed to the solar light, it became extinct almost within 24 hours. 6. It was survived in a refrigerator until 12 months. 7. It was extinct among 5 mins in 0.1% phenol and 2% formalin. 8. When the cultured organism fluid was inoculated in SD-rat abdominal cavity, rat died within 24 hours. 9. Pullorum-typhoid related program must disciplines in order to destroy the fowl typhoid, and breeding system must be converted to cage system.

Effect of Dietary Supplementation of Bioactive Peptides on Antioxidant Potential of Broiler Breast Meat and Physicochemical Characteristics of Nuggets

  • Poultry meat is generally exposed to quality deterioration due to lipid oxidation during storage. Oxidative stability of meat can be increased by feed supplementation. Aim of the current study was to investigate the effect of dietary supplementation of fish waste derived bioactive peptides on antioxidant potential of broiler breast meat and physico-chemical characteristics and quality parameters of nuggets prepared from breast meat. 180 broiler birds (six groups of 30 birds) were purchased. Each group was given different concentrations of bioactive peptides i.e. 0, 50, 100, 150, 200, and 250 mg/kg feed. After completion of six weeks birds were slaughtered and breast meat was stored at -18℃ for six months. Nuggets were prepared and stored at -18℃ for 45 days. Meat samples were analyzed for antioxidant activity [total phenolic contents (TPC), DPPH· scavenging activity, and ferric reducing antioxidant power] and lipid oxidation assay at regular intervals of 1, 2, 3, 4, 5, and 6 months while nuggets were analyzed for quality (pH, color, texture and water holding capacity) parameters after regular interval of 15 days. A significant (p<0.05) effect of feed supplementation was observed on antioxidant status such as TPC, DPPH· scavenging activity, and FRAP of broiler breast meat. Dietary interventions of bioactive peptides significantly (p<0.05) delayed lipid oxidation of breast meat than control. All the quality parameters were also significantly affected due to dietary bioactive peptides and storage duration. Thus, dietary interventions of bioactive peptides can increase the antioxidant and shelf stability of broiler breast meat and nuggets.

Biological Effectiveness of Methionine Hydroxy-analogue Calcium Salt in Relation to DL-Methionine in Broiler Chickens

  • Two feeding trials were conducted to assess the relative bioavailability (RBV) of methionine hydroxy analogue calcium salt (MHA-Ca) in comparison to DL-methionine (DL-Met). Male Ross 308 (1-38 days) and Cobb 500 chickens (1-42 days) were used in studies 1 and 2, respectively. Experimental diets based on wheat and soybean meal or sorghum and soybean meal were fed during three phases. In both experiments graded levels of DL-Met and MHA-Ca were supplemented to Met+Cys deficient basal diets. Additionally, in experiment 1, increasing levels of a DL-Met preparation diluted with corn starch to 65% purity (DL-Met65) were supplemented. Birds were kept in floor pens and feed and water were available ad libitum. Body weights and feed consumption were recorded at the beginning and end of the experimental periods and weight gain and feed efficacy were computed subsequently. At the end of the experiments, a number of birds were slaughtered for carcass evaluation (dressing percentage, breast meat yield). Dose response data were analysed by both ANOVA and nonlinear common plateau asymptotic regression. In both experiments birds responded significantly to increasing levels of either methionine source. However, RBV of MHA-Ca compared to DL-Met was markedly (in many cases significantly) below 84%, the value which would have been expected from MHA-Ca's chemical characteristics. Excluding some extremely low RBV figures of trial 2, RBV of MHA-Ca averaged to about 63% in relation to DL-Met. In addition, supplementation of DL-Met65 allowed confirmation of nonlinear common plateau asymptotic regression to be suitable to determine RBV.

Effects of dietary Antrodia cinnamomea fermented product supplementation on antioxidation, anti-inflammation, and lipid metabolism in broiler chickens

  • Objective: This study was investigated the effects of dietary supplementation of Antrodia cinnamomea fermented product on modulation of antioxidation, anti-inflammation, and lipid metabolism in broilers. Methods: Functional compounds and in vitro antioxidant capacity were detected in wheat bran (WB) solid-state fermented by Antrodia cinnamomea for 16 days (FAC). In animal experiment, 400 d-old broiler chickens were allotted into 5 groups fed control diet, and control diet replaced with 5% WB, 10% WB, 5% FAC, and 10% FAC respectively. Growth performance, intestinal microflora, serum antioxidant enzymes and fatty acid profiles in pectoral superficial muscle were measured. Results: Pretreatment with hot water extracted fermented product significantly reduced chicken peripheral blood mononuclear cells death induced by lipopolysaccharide and 2,2'-Azobis(2-amidinopropane) dihydrochloride. Birds received 5% and 10% FAC had higher weight gain than WB groups. Cecal coliform and lactic acid bacteria were diminished and increased respectively while diet replaced with FAC. For FAC supplemented groups, superoxide dismutase (SOD) activity increased at 35 days only, with catalase elevated at 21 and 35 day. Regarding serum lipid parameters, 10% FAC replacement significantly reduced triglyceride and low-density lipoprotein level in chickens. For fatty acid composition in pectoral superficial muscle of 35-d-old chickens, 5% and 10% FAC inclusion had birds with significantly lower saturated fatty acids as compared with 10% WB group. Birds on the 5% FAC diet had a higher degree of unsaturation, followed by 10% FAC, control, 5% WB, and 10% WB. Conclusion: In conclusion, desirable intestinal microflora in chickens obtaining FAC may be attributed to the functional metabolites detected in final fermented product. Moreover, antioxidant effects observed in FAC were plausibly exerted in terms of improved antioxidant enzymes activities, increased unsaturated degree of fatty acids in chicken muscle and better weight gain in FAC inclusion groups, indicating that FAC possesses promising favorable mechanisms worthy to be developed.

Fructans from Renga Renga Lily (Arthropodium cirratum) Extract and Frutafit as Prebiotics for Broilers: Their Effects on Growth Performance and Nutrient Digestibility

  • An experiment was conducted to evaluate the effect of dietary water-soluble carbohydrate extract from Renga renga lily (Arthropodium cirratum) and a commercial product, $Frutafit^{{\circledR}}$ (both fructans) on the performance, organ weights, ileal digestibility and gut morphology of male Cobb broiler chickens. There were six treatment groups: a negative control with no supplements, a positive control supplemented with 45 ppm Zn-bacitracin, and four test diets each supplemented with Renga renga lily extract or Frutafit at 5 or 10 g/kg diet. Supplementation with low levels of Renga renga lily extract and Frutafit in the diet did not affect productive parameters, whereas the inclusion of a high level of Frutafit had a negative effect on BWG and FI compared with birds fed the negative control diet. The addition of an antibiotic to the diet significantly improved (p<0.05) the BWG and FCR of broilers. Apparent ileal digestibility of dry matter, starch, protein and fat was not affected (p>0.05) by supplementation with both levels of lily extract and the low level of Frutafit. The apparent ileal digestibility of dry matter, protein and fat was decreased (p<0.05) by the high level of Frutafit. The apparent metabolisable energy (AME) of the diets fed the high level of Frutafit was approximately 0.2 MJ/kg DM lower than that of the negative control group. The addition of Zn-bacitracin increased (p<0.05) the apparent ileal digestibility of fat. The relative weight of the liver was higher (p<0.05) in broilers supplemented with the high level of Frutafit than for negative control birds at 14 and 35 d of age. Feeding Renga renga lily extract or Frutafit had no effect on the gut morphology of birds on d 14 and 35. It can be concluded that dietary inclusion of fructans from the two sources used in this study affected broiler performance differently and in a dose-dependent manner.

팔당댐과 경안천 습지에 번식하는 조류의 둥지 장소로서의 정수식물의 선택 (Selection of Emergent Plants as for the Nesting Site by the Breeding Birds on the Marsh of Paldang Dam and Gyungan-cheon)

  • 본 연구는 경기도의 경안천 습지에서 번식 조류의 둥지 장소로서의 정수식물에 대한 선호성을 알아보고자 수행되었다. 6종의 조류가 정수식물에 번식하였으며 물닭 Fulica atra, 쇠물닭 Gallinula chloropus, 개개비 Acrocephalus orientalis, 덤불해오라기 Ixobrychus eurhythmus, 논병아리 Podiceps ruficollis, 뿔논병아리 Podiceps cristatus 등의 둥지가 발견되었다. 둥지 장소로 이용한 곳은 애기부들 Typha angustata, 갈대 Phragmites communis 와 줄플 Zizania latitolia 이었다. 특히 애기부들은 번식조류가 가장 선호하는 곳이었다. 그에 비해 쓰레기가 쌓인 곳이나 밀도가 빽빽한 곳은 둥지가 거의 없었다. 내부의 덤불에서는 둥지가 전혀 발견 되지 않았다. 소택지 내 둥지의 평균 밀도는 3.1개였으며 논섬이 17개/ha 로 밀도가 가장 높았다. 둥지 밀도는 소내섬 주변 지역이 광동교 인근보다 높았다. 이것은 애기부들의 규모와 수질과 관련될 것으로 보인다.

Variability of laying hen behaviour depending on the breed

  • Objective: For many generations, most species of farm animals have been subjected to intense and strictly targeted selection for improvement of their performance traits. This has led to substantial changes in animal anatomy and physiology, which resulted in considerable differences between the current animal breeds and their wild ancestors. The aim of the study was to determine whether there is breed-specific variability in behaviour as well as differences in emotional reactivity and preferences of laying hens. Methods: The investigations involved 50 Green-legged Partridge, 50 Polbar, and 50 Leghorn hens. All birds were kept in the same conditions, and the behavioural tests were carried out at 30 weeks of age. We used the tonic immobility test and a modified open-field test including such objects as water, commercial feed, feed enriched with cereal grains, finely cut straw, and insect larvae, a sandpit, a mirror, and a shelter imitating a hen nest. Results: The research results demonstrate that the birds of the analysed breeds differ not only in the excitability and emotional reactivity but, importantly, also in the preferences for environment-enriching elements. Ensuring hens' well-being should therefore be based on environmental modifications that will facilitate acquisition of essential elements of chickens' behaviour. The greatest emotional reactivity was found in the Leghorn breed, which may be a result of correlated selection aimed at an increase in chicken productivity. Conclusion: The differences in the behaviour of the birds from the analysed breeds indicate that laying hens cannot be regarded as one group of animals with the same environmental requirements.

Quercetin extracted from Sophora japonica flower improves growth performance, nutrient digestibility, cecal microbiota, organ indexes, and breast quality in broiler chicks

  • Objective: The objective of this study was to evaluate the effects of supplementing quercetin extracted from Sophora japonica flower (QS) to the diet of broiler chicks on their growth performance, apparent nutrient digestibility, cecal microbiota, serum lipid profiles, relative organ weight, and breast muscle quality. Methods: A total of 1,088 1-day-old broiler chicks (mixed sex) were randomly assigned to four groups based on the initial body weight (43.00±0.29 g). The experimental period was 35 days (starter, days 0 to 7; grower, days 7 to 21; finisher, days 21 to 35). There were 17 replicate cages per treatment and 16 birds per cage. Dietary treatments consisted of birds receiving basal diet without quercetin as the control group and treatment groups consisted of birds fed basal diet supplemented with 0.2, 0.4, or 0.6 g/kg QS. Results: With the increase of the QS dosage, body weight gain during days 0 to 7 (p = 0.021), 7 to 21 (p = 0.010), and 1 to 35 (p = 0.045), feed intake during days 0 to 7 (p = 0.037) and 1 to 35 (p = 0.025), apparent dry matter digestibility (p = 0.008), apparent energy retention (p = 0.004), cecal lactic acid bacteria counts (p = 0.023), the relative weight of breast muscle (p = 0.014), pH value from breast muscle (p<0.001), and the water holding capacity of breast muscle (p = 0.012) increased linearly, whereas the drip loss from breast muscle (p = 0.001) decreased linearly. Conclusion: The addition of QS in the diet of broiler chicks had positive effects on the breast muscle yield and breast muscle quality, and improved the dry matter digestibility and energy retention by increasing cecal beneficial bacteria counts, thus improving growth performance.

한국산(韓國產) 산림조류(山林鳥類)의 서식생태(棲息生態) - 지리산지역(智異山地域)을 중심(中心)으로 - (Ecology of the Forest Birds in Mt. Chiri, Korea)

  • 산림조류(山林鳥類)의 유치증식(誘致增殖)에 기여(寄與)할 목적(目的)으로 1986년(年) 11월(月)부터 1989년(年) 12월(月)까지 지리산(智異山)에 표고별(標高別)로 인공(人工)새집을 가설(架設)하여 이를 이용(利用)하는 조류상(鳥類相)과 번식생태(繁殖生態)를 조사(調査)하였던 바 그 결과(結果)는 다음과 같다. 1. 지리산(智異山)에서 관찰(觀察)된 조류(鳥類)는 총(總) 59종(種) 2,403개체(個體)로서 특(特)히 표고(標高) 1,400m 지역(地域)에서 희귀조류(稀貴鳥類)인 바위종다리 13개체(個體)와 천연기념물(天然紀念物)인 황조롱이, 솔부엉이, 올빼미 등(等)이 관찰(觀察)되었다. 2. 표고별(標高別) 조류(鳥類)의 서식구조(棲息構造)는 되새의 우점도(優占度)(41.33%)가 가장 높았으며 종다양도(種多樣度)는 표고(標高)가 증가(增加)함에 따라 낮아지는 경향(傾向)이었고 유사도지수(類似度指數)는 표고(標高)가 높은 지역간(地域間)에 유사성(類似性)이 있었다. 3. 주요수렵조류(主要狩獵鳥類)인 꿩과 멧비둘기가 표고(標高) 900m지역(地域)에까지 나타나서 특(特)히 수직적(垂直的) 서식한계(棲息限界)가 높았다. 4. 인공(人工)새집을 이용(利用)하는 조류(鳥類)는 소형조류(小型鳥類)인 박새, 진박새, 쇠박새, 곤줄박이, 동고비 등(等)으로서 특(特)히 산림(山林)이 울창한 지역(地域)보다 물과 먹이가 풍부(豐富)한 임연(林緣)이나 등산로변(登山路邊) 등(等)에 가설(架設)한 인공(人工) 새집을 많이 이용(利用)(92.5%)하였다. 5. 표고별(標高別) 이용율(利用率)은 500m지역(地域)은 86%, 900m지역(地域)은 96%, 1,400m지역(地域)은 98%, 1,700m지역(地域)은 90%였다. 6. 표고별(標高別) 번식률(繁殖率)은 6%~46%로서 지역간(地域間)의 차이(差異)가 많았으며 가장 많이 번식(繁殖)한 조류(鳥類)는 곤줄박이였는데 이의 산란기간(產卵期間)은 표고(標高) 500m지역(地域)에서는 4월(月) 15일(日)부터 5월(月) 22일(日)(n=22)까지였고 표고(標高) 1,700m지역(地域)에서는 13일(日)이 늦은 4월(月) 28일(日)부터 5월(月) 27일(日)(n=13)까지였다. 7. 4개지역(個地域)의 인공(人工)새집에서 번식(繁殖)한 곤줄박이와 동고비 등(等) 5종(種)의 유조(幼鳥)의 식이물(食餌物)은 거미류(類)(8.7%)를 제외(除外)한 참나무재주나방과 명나방 등(等)의 해충류(害蟲類)(91.3%)였다.

Zeolite첨가가 육계생산의 경제성에 미치는 영향 (The Effects of Supplementation of Zeolite on the Economical Efficiency of Broiler Production)

  • 규산 광물질의 일종인 zeolite의 첨가수준이 육계의 생산성에 미치는 영향을 검토하기 위하며 1, 2차에 걸친 사양시험을 실시하였다. 본 시험에 사용한 zeolite는 한국산 이며, 1, 2차 공히 broiler숫병아리(Abor Acres종)를 각각 60수와 216수를 공시하였다. 시험 1에서는 대조구와 대조구에 zeolite를 2%첨가한 구의 2처리로 하였으며 전, 후기 구분 없이 단일사료를 급여하였고 시험 2에서는 대조구($T_1$ )와 대조구와 동숙종 동단백질수준이 되게 zeolite를 2%사용한 구($T_2$)그리고 대조구에 zeolite 2%를 단순첨가한 구($T_3$)의 3처리로 하였다. 대조구($T_1$ )와 zeolite 2%사용구($T_2$)의 배합표는 각각 least-cost formulation으로 작성되었으며 전기사료(0~4 주)와 후기사료(5~7)를 각각 급여하였다. 시험 1의 결과에 의하면 4주령에는 대조구에 비해 zeolite 2% 첨가구가 증체량이 유의하게(P<0.05) 낮았으나 5,6주에는 증체량이 높아졌고, 총증체량과 총사료섭취량은 zeolite 2%첨가구가 높았으나 처리간에 유의차는 없었고 사료효율은 같았다. 시험 2의 결과에 의하면 전기, 후기 및 전기간중의 증체량, 사료섭취량, 사료효율 및 폐사율에 있어서 통계적인 유의차는 없었으나 $T_3$구의 증체량 및 사료섭취양이 높은 경향을 나타내었고 zeolite처리구($T_2$, $T_3$)가 대조구에 비해 사료효율이 떨어지는 경향을 보였다. 계분의 수분함양은 zeolite 처리구가 대조구에 비해 유의하게(P<0.01) 낮았으며, 하절기에 가까워질수록 유의하게 (P<0.01) 증가하였다. 1kg증체당 사료원료비는 $T_1$ 348.34, $T_2$ 359.83, $T_3$ 346.85원으로 $T_3$가 가장 경제성이 높았다.
